Full year results and operations review - June 2010
Mobiles
Mobile services revenue grew by 5.9% during the fiscal year with growth accelerating to 7.1% in the second
half in tough market conditions
Total mobile data revenue up 21.7% or $440 million to $2.47 billion
Strong wireless broadband revenue growth up 34.1% to $787 million and SIOs up 58.1% to 1.654 million
Retail postpaid SIOs grew by 278 thousand in the half and 447 thousand in the year to 7.016 million

Domestic mobile revenue grew by 6.4% year on year to
$7,317 million, with mobile services revenue increasing
by 5.9% to $6,461 million and mobile hardware revenue
increasing by 10.2%. Mobile services revenue growth
accelerated in the second half of the fiscal year after
revenue grew by 7.1% compared to the 4.7% growth in
the first half. Our investment in continuing to upgrade
the Next G™ network has continued to provide us with
a key point of differentiation in an intensely competitive
market. Mobile calling and access revenues fell by 3.1%
due to intense price based competition and a
proliferation of capped plans. However, the voice
revenue decline was more than offset by momentum in
mobile data growth.
Total mobile data revenue grew by 21.7% to $2,470
million with continued strong growth in handheld
messaging and non-messaging and wireless broadband
(data cards). Messaging revenues grew by 14.2% to
more than $1 billion with relatively steady growth
throughout the year including 5.0% total SMS volumes
